Core Mechanics and Instant Play Access
Most titles in this category use simple directional controls to move a vehicle left or right across lanes. Common mechanics include timing gaps in traffic, avoiding stationary and moving obstacles, and collecting power-ups to extend runs. Pacing often escalates as speed increases, demanding quicker decisions. These browser games usually load quickly on desktop and mobile, with touch-friendly layouts for phone play. Practical Tips for Better Hazard Navigation
Focus on predicting obstacle patterns rather than just reacting to what is directly ahead. Maintain awareness of both near and far road sections to plan lane changes early. Start with titles offering simpler obstacle layouts before trying those with complex traffic patterns. Use short sessions to learn common hazard types across different titles in the collection.
